(Eagle News) — Members of the Makabayan bloc on Thursday announced they would be leaving the House of Representatives’ supermajority, saying it “would be a violation of (their) duties and principles” if they remained. In a statement, ACT Teachers Reps. Antonio Tinio and France Castro, Kabataan Rep. Sarah Elago, Anakpawis Rep. Ariel Casilao, Bayan Muna Rep. Carlos Zarate, and Gabriela Reps. Emmi de Jesus and Arlene Brosas said they decided to bolt the House majority […]
